Algorithm for recalculating the generatrix lines of a finitely generated fuzzy cone after adding a generatrix to its dual cone

The problem of finding the generatrix lines of a fuzzy cone that is dual to a given finitely generated fuzzy cone is studied. Given the generatrix lines of mutually dual fuzzy cones, one or several generatrix lines are added to one of them. An algorithm for finding the generatrix lines of its dual fuzzy cone is described. The algorithm can be applied to multicriteria optimization problems.
